The re­gion of the spec­trum from 0.3 to 5 THz is of great in­ter­est for sev­er­al ex­per­i­ments in dif­fer­ent areas of re­search. A THz ra­di­a­tion source can be pro­duced at SPARC as co­her­ent tran­si­tion ra­di­a­tion emit­ted by ei­ther a com­pressed or lon­gi­tu­di­nal­ly mod­u­lat­ed beam in­ter­cept­ing a metal foil placed at 45° with re­spect to the beam prop­a­ga­tion. Re­sults on the char­ac­ter­i­za­tion of the THz source at SPARC are de­scribed in the paper.
